SHANGHAI, Jul. 10 (SMM) – In news published in mid June, SMM notes that Indonesia’s NPI market share is and will be increasing, and its NPI output will approximately reach up to China’s output level in 2019. Its changes in production costs will also play an increasing influence on the market.

In order to give a clear picture, SMM calculates NPI production costs in Indonesia by different production technology. 

According to SMM estimation, NPI cash production costs in Indonesia will range between $5,300-12,850 per tonne (Ni content), with RKEF cash costs at $5,300-7,100 per tonne (Ni content). In China, NPI cash production costs will be around $7,380-9,660 per tonne (Ni content), enjoying no cost advantages compared with RKEF NPI producers in Indonesia.

Is there any downward room still available for Indonesian NPI production costs? 

The answer is YES! 

The RKEF NPI production technology in Indonesia, which has just been introduced not long ago, has room to improve and upgrade, and this will help reduce power costs, which makes up for about 25 per cent of total costs, in NPI production in the country, SMM points out.

According to SMM, on March 4, an Indonesian major stainless steel mill raised its 316L export quotation by USD 100/mt, pushing the price spread between 316L and 304 to USD 1,800/mt. This sharp increase is driven by a rallying molybdenum market: while domestic mines have begun concentrated shipments, molybdenum concentrate transaction prices continue to trend upward. The entire industry chain currently exhibits firm raw material prices and cost-driven pressure, with downstream demand gradually following suit. Strong cost support from the ferromolybdenum market has led to this significant price divergence.
